GHK-Cu Properties: A Detailed Review
The compound – formally known as Glycyl-L-Histidyl-L-Lysine Copper – includes a fascinating substance gaining significant attention in cosmetic science. It's a bioavailable metal complex, meaning the peptide binds to copper ions, improving its bioavailability . Studies suggest that this peptide stimulates connective tissue synthesis , assists wound healing , and demonstrates free radical scavenging capabilities. Furthermore, this complex may affect capillary flow, contributing click here to improved tissue texture and overall health . The remarkable trait of the complex lies in its ability to act as both a regenerative factor and an antioxidant .
